Book Review: “DawnSinger” by Janalyn Voigt (enter to win a free copy!)

August 16, 2012

Fantasy…suspense…romance…and horses with wings.

All that and more awaits in this epic adventure by Janalyn Voigt.

“Janalyn Voigt is a fresh voice in the realm of fantasy. Her writing is crisp, her verbs muscular, and it’s all wrapped up in a lyrical style. Blending action and romance, DawnSinger is a journey through fear, failure, and faith, and I look forward to its sequel.”

 – Eric Wilson, NY Times bestselling author of “Valley of Bones” and “One Step Away”

In “DawnSinger”, book 1 of Janalyn Voigt’s Tales of Faeraven series, the heroine, Shae, is summoned to the deathbed of the High Queen for reasons she doesn’t quite understand. Her brother Kai, acting as her guardian and escort, reveals to Shae that she is in danger, but offers little detail.  It soon becomes clear that some dark force is out to destroy her, and it is up to Kai to keep her safe.

Dark visions, epic battles, fantastic beasts, and an unlikely romance await the reader of this beautifully written,  allegorical fantasy. Janalyn Voigt has created a world rich in beauty and intrigue. Her characters are strong and well-developed, and her story well-paced. While I wanted to take my time dwelling on such poetic descriptions as “Golden morning light fell across the faen and in the near distance touched broken marble pillars flanking a wide stair”, I felt a pull to press on to the next adventure. This is a story that drew me in, not only to the lives of the characters but to their world.

I recommend this book to readers who love fantasy, adventure, and intelligent writing.
